    i was just thinking...

    This morning i was cruisin the vette to work and i put the window all the way down and the door panel bulged out. I remember that my formula used to do the same thing when the window went all the way down. I was just wonderin if this could contribute to the famous door panel crack in the firebirds. Anyone else's panel bulge when the window is down all the way?

    no its the steel backed felt strip, it doesnt give when the plastic warps due to weather conditions, im sure the window could have a small effect but temperature plays a much bigger role
